Nitro浏览器产品设计分析:浏览器如何做减法

之前在人人都是产品经理平台读过一篇《遨游海外的另类探索》,介绍的主角就是今天本文的研究的产品:nitro浏览器。区别在于《遨游海外的另类探索》从产品市场分析成文,而本文专注于从nitro浏览器产品做减法的角度,来分析号称世界上最快的浏览器是如何做成的。

☆★ nitro浏览器产品定位背景

浏览器行业的发展围绕着两个核心:速度与功能。速度越来越快、功能越来越多。然而在既定条件下,浏览器的速度与功能是一对矛盾:随着功能的增加,对内存资源造成更大的压力,从而影响速度提升。

傲游浏览器自成名起,就多年来坚持完善浏览器功能的战略,想方设法满足用户各种需求。这就不可避免的使傲游浏览器走向了速度与功能这对矛盾的一个极端。傲游浏览器吃内存、占资源、假死、卡慢成了用户对其的印象。

究其原因,相当一部分用户的浏览器需求并不复杂:能看网页就行。对他们而言,傲游不少功能是非必需品。另外一方面,无论是极客还是大爷大妈,‘快’都是强需求。当用户对功能增加不敏感而对速度更加敏感时,再加上国内拥有巨大渠道优势的BAT巨头加入浏览器战争,傲游浏览器的败局也就注定了。

傲游给出的用户数据表明80%用户将浏览器速度作为第一追求, 正是在此背景下,问题的反面--极致的速度体验和够用的功能成为傲游给出的答案:nitro浏览器。

☆★ 什么才是浏览器核心功能?

用户使用浏览器最核心和基本的需求是什么呢?找到了核心和基本的需求,就能够理解nitro浏览器精简保留功能的依据。浏览器是做什么用的?显而易见PC端上网的入口。

互联网发展之初,网页作为一种文档,被科研学者作为科技成果快速分享的方式,此时网页的形态只是文本形式。随着技术进步网页内容形式和交互形式变得丰富起来,在此基础上出现了多种商业模式,彻底将互联网带入了寻常百姓家。但网页作为信息承载的性质始终没有变化,网页本质上仍是一种文档,只是发展成为承载多媒体和交互的文档。从网页本质文档的角度,可以发掘出浏览器满足用户的最基本和核心的需求:对信息的获取,进一步是对网页文档形式信息的获取。这就产生了使用浏览器过程中两层基本需求:即对网页的管理和网页文档内容的操作。


网页层需求


细分需求


新建网页需求


关闭不再浏览网页的需求


便捷打开常用和归档网页的需求


对网页打开状态更改的需求


功能实现


多标签实现开多个网页功能

地址栏输入网址功能


标签关闭

浏览器关闭


设置主页功能

设置打开主页快捷按钮功能

快捷网址列表功能

添加和消费收藏夹功能


前进

后退

刷新/停止

表1.网页层需求列表


网页文档内容层


细分需求


对文档特定内容查找的需求


对文档页面放缩的需求


对文档存档的需求


功能实现


查找网页文本内容功能


全屏功能

放缩页面大小功能


保存文本、链接、图片功能

复制文本、链接图片的功能

下载文件功能

表2.网页文档内容层

以上两层基本需求恰恰是nitro浏览器保留下来的功能,不难看出nitro浏览器精简留存的功能都属于满足用户使用浏览器基本和核心的需求。那么哪些功能被砍掉了呢?又为什么会被砍掉呢?

☆★ 如何权衡砍掉的功能?

被砍掉的功能可以划分为三类:高频功能、低频功能、非用户需求功能。顾名思义高频即用户操作频次较高的功能或受众较广的功能,相应地低频功能则是频次低或受众小的功能,非用户需求则是产品品牌战略或在线升级等功能。这里仅列出被砍掉的高频功能和低频功能,并对高频功能进行分析。

被砍掉的高频功能有:搜索栏及搜索引擎设置、扩展栏及扩展功能、打开最近关闭页面、浏览历史、收藏夹获取与消费多入口、各收藏管理功能、下载管理器、双核、页面静音、内容区右键菜单。

被砍掉的低频功能有:账号系统、智能填表、侧边栏、皮肤、视频提取、广告过滤、代理设置、网页安全认证、浏览器修复、快捷键设置。

1.搜索栏及搜索引擎设置

功能背景:

浏览器是互联网入口,搜索引擎和网页导航就是网站的入口,搜索栏的存在方便了搜索引擎的使用。市面上存在多种搜索引擎,用户使用搜索引擎的偏好也各式各样。

精简评价:

国内浏览器厂商和chrome地址栏的功能已经完全可以替代搜索栏功能。国内厂商之所以保留地址栏,是照顾到IE浏览器用户习惯。nitro浏览器在极简风格的产品目标下,去掉搜索栏算是顺水推舟,风险可控。

2.扩展栏及扩展功能

功能背景:

浏览器是PC端唯一上网入口,是一种大众产品,大众产品注定了用户需求各种各样。浏览器大众高频需求及常驻功能位置有限,决定了针对各种额外需求,国内厂商多采取常驻功能+扩展的产品策略,来满足大众及特定人群独特需求,同时又保证浏览器不会过于臃肿。

精简评价:

nitro产品定位即满足用户基本上网需求的前提下,以高速和简洁为主打特色。按照国内厂商给用户设置默认扩展的方式,实际拖慢了浏览器速度。浏览器绝大部分扩展属于针对特定需求的小众用户进行功能的扩展,并不属于基本上网需求之列。

3.打开最近关闭页面、浏览历史

功能背景:

用户使用任何产品都会存在误操作的问题。打开最近关闭页面、浏览历史算是用来解决误操作的方式,来恢复一次或多次之前关闭的网页。

精简评价:

用户误操作客观存在,但用户既然能进入网站,误操作网站理论上是可重新进入的。在nitro浏览器界面上去除了此功能,在鼠标手势“下左”仍然有保留。从一个用户的角度考虑,一个网页误关闭了,却可能要花费些力气找回,考虑到鼠标手势功能使用的小众特点,将这个功能从界面移除,在精简功能的路上有点矫枉过正。相信在未来的版本中,仍然会添加回此按钮。

4.收藏夹获取与消费多入口、各收藏管理功能

功能背景:

收藏夹存在是为了用户将常用或希望以后用到的网页存档。随着收藏夹的使用增多,就延伸出譬如收藏排序、收藏收缩等新的收藏管理需求。

精简评价:

我做了一个统计国内某厂商浏览器添加和消费收藏入口达到9个之多,chrome收藏入口也达到了4个。这么多的入口使产品不够简洁,用户也容易产生混淆。随着收藏增多,衍生需求并不属于上网基本需求之列。多入口和收藏衍生功能的存在,使得以简洁为目标的nitro,可以大胆砍掉多入口和衍生功能,将收藏回归最本质的产品目标。

5.双核

功能背景:

国内浏览器双核策略,算得上微软当年给全世界挖的浏览器兼容坑的一部分,网站为了适应IE写了很多兼容代码,特别是银行和国企网站只能IE使用。因为兼容银行和国企等只支持IE的网站,国有浏览器厂商多采用IE内核+chrome内核构建浏览器,以保证既兼容特定网站又能保证大部分网站的浏览速度

精简评价:

正如微软win10新开斯巴达浏览器产品线,逐步放弃IE一样,目前网络支持html5的网站越来越多,兼容网站在所有网站比例在下降。在以上背景下,IE兼容核起的作用越来越小。nitro采取chrome单核,既保证产品核心高速的目标,又顺应网站发展潮流,算是比较明智的砍功能决策。

☆★ Nitro差异化亮点功能

Nitro有三个差异化亮点功能:分别为地址栏自动载入搜索结果或加载网页、常用网址列表、搜索引擎结果的预览。

1.地址栏自动载入搜索结果或加载网页:

功能背景:

用户在地址栏输入内容时,只有两种情形:输入为网址或待搜索内容,下一步用户操作要么为打开网址或触发搜索引擎搜索。其中交互的第二步,传统厂商都是采用enter键确认。

功能评价:

考虑到国内厂商浏览器之所以保留搜索栏,多是延续用户使用习惯,但地址栏事实上已经完全可以取代搜索栏的功能。nitro浏览器将搜索栏去掉,并在地址栏自动判断用户输入内容是否为网址或待搜内容,从而自动加载,减少了一步用户操作。PC端通常不需要考虑到流量的问题,所以自动加载网页或搜索结果,符合最短路径的交互原则,是一个不错的创新功能。

2.常用网址列表:

功能背景:

用户有快速打开常用网址的需求,这个需求国内厂商通常有三种解决方案:收藏夹、快速拨号、键盘快捷键。其中前两种较普及,第三种并未普及。快速拨号功能是将常用网址放到浏览器渲染页面的九宫格内,便于快速打开

功能评价:

nitro保留了快速拨号的功能,但在快速拨号形式上进行了创新,不再是占据整个内容区的九宫格,取而代之的是新建标签后,出现的悬浮窗口形式。nitro设计方式更加简洁和非侵入性,能满足快速打开网址的需求,又保证了用户沉浸式上网体验

3.搜索引擎结果的预览

功能背景:

通常用户利用搜索引擎获取搜索结果后,会打开多个以查看搜索结果是否为目标网页。这就涉及两步基本交互:打开搜索结果和切换标签查看是否为目标网页。

功能评价:

nitro浏览器对chrome、bing、百度搜索引擎做了搜索结果预览功能,鼠标在链接上,会自动加载网页内容,以弹泡形式展现。此功能亮点在于鼠标悬浮即可实现原有打开结果、查看结果的重复交互过程,使查看结果路径变短,是非常下工夫研究用户行为做的功能

☆★ 设计风格上的“快”

nitro浏览器所有标签及按钮都采用倾斜式设计,倾斜设计体现着不稳定和不平衡的状态,从而让人觉得有动感,反映在浏览器上,给用户“快”的暗示。

☆★ Nitro浏览器减法小结

产品行业有个方法论,内容是:菜鸟做加法,高手做减法。傲游一直作为国内浏览器厂商做“加法”中的佼佼者,也恰恰“加法”过于突出,致使用户走向了“加法”的反面。

Nitro浏览器算的上傲游做浏览器的反思作品。目前nitro浏览器仍处于beta阶段,这个阶段在浏览器功能上做了最大程度的减法,相信之后还会有一些基础功能的回归。譬如广告过滤、智能填表、视频提取、页面静音。此类功能既是满足用户日常基本网页使用需求,又可以保证不破坏界面极简风格及浏览器高速定位。

Nitro浏览器差异化功能如地址栏内容预加载、搜索结果预览都是深刻研究用户上网行为习惯做出的微创新,这些创新很小,但令人印象深刻。

Nitro浏览器通过保留上网核心基本功能、砍掉大量功能、微创新及具有动感的设计,与传统印象中傲游浏览器卡、慢、花哨形成鲜明对比,无不彰显着“快感”。nitro浏览器是一款现代感的艺术品,用户使用中会获得沉浸式的上网体验。

时间: 2024-11-06 20:19:41

Nitro浏览器产品设计分析:浏览器如何做减法的相关文章

深信服模式(先做减法,必须拜访客户三次、研究需求方向,把产品的问题控制住,快速反应,在未来十年,绝大部分业务都会搬到Internet上来,实现All on Internet)good

深圳市盛凯信息科技有限公司与深信服合作多年,可以说是看着深信服“飞速”长大的.盛凯的总经理邓渊在采访中笑言:“他们(深信服)发展得太快,而我们发展得太慢.” 深信服的产品线已从最初只有VPN一条,到目前包括上网行为管理.广域网优化.应用交付.下一代防火墙.应用性能管理和虚拟化等多条产品线.根据IDC的报告,在中国的网络安全市场上,深信服已经进入前三甲.而这只是深信服其中内容安全管理和VPN两条产品线的成绩. 对复杂市场的精准定位:对需求趋势的精准解读:对客户及合作伙伴的深度沟通:对创新意识的极度

五大主流浏览器与四大浏览器内核

本文内容: 五大主流浏览器与其内核 移动端浏览器内核 浏览器内核优缺点 五大浏览器的故事 四大浏览器内核的故事 五大主流浏览器与其内核 浏览器最重要的部分是浏览器的内核.浏览器内核是浏览器的核心,可以分成两部分:渲染引擎(layout engineer 或者 Rendering Engine)和 JS 引擎.最开始渲染引擎和 JS 引擎并没有区分的很明确,后来 JS 引擎越来越独立,内核就倾向于只指渲染引擎. 国内的浏览器(诸如360,QQ,搜狗)大多数用了第三方的内核,不同的只是外观以及一些装

新产品为了效果,做的比较炫,用了很多的图片和JS,所以前端的性能是很大的问题,分篇记录前端性能优化的一些小经验。

第一篇:HTTP服务器 因tomcat处理静态资源的速度比较慢,所以首先想到的就是把所有静态资源(JS,CSS,image,swf) 提到单独的服务器,用更加快速的HTTP服务器,这里选择了nginx了,nginx相比apache,更加轻量级, 配置更加简单,而且nginx不仅仅是高性能的HTTP服务器,还是高性能的反向代理服务器. 目前很多大型网站都使用了nginx,新浪.网易.QQ等都使用了nginx,说明nginx的稳定性和性能还是非常不错的. 1. nginx 安装(linux) htt

一位资深开发的个人经历 【转自百度贴吧 java吧 原标题 4年java 3年产品 现在又开始做android了】

楼主2007年从一家天津的三流大学毕业.毕业前报了一个职位培训,毕业后可以推荐工作.因为推荐的公司都是北京的,所以就来北京了. 找了一个月工作,没有找到要我的,就在出租屋里宅了起来,打着考研的旗号,又耗了一年.研究生肯定没有考上,这下没有退路了,又开始找工作了.记得宅出租屋的那年,过年没有回家.正好我有一个姑姑在石家庄过年,就非要我过去.过完年,姑姑回家和老妈说,我穿了一条破牛仔裤,头发长长的.言外之意,我在北京日子不好过. 后来老妈给我打电话,我都说,挺好的,没事儿,我姑姑就是好几年没见我了,

浏览器引擎—当今浏览器

编写&收录日期:2015/04/24 了解浏览器引擎目前的市场和历史 排版引擎(渲染引擎): 1.WebKit2 WebKit 是一个开源的浏览器引擎.WebKit 也是苹果Mac OS X 系统引擎框架版本的名称,主要用于Safari,Dashboard,Mail 和其他一些Mac OS X 程序.WebKit 所包含的 WebCore 排版引擎和 JSCore 引擎来自于 KDE 的 KHTML 和KJS,当年苹果比较了 Gecko 和 KHTML 后,仍然选择了后者,就因为它拥有清晰的源码

mac 下基于firebreath 开发多浏览器支持的浏览器插件

首先要区分什么是浏览器扩展和浏览器插件;插件可以像本地程序一样做的更多 一. 关于 firebreath http://www.firebreath.org firebreath 是一个夸平台,夸浏览器的,开发浏览器插件框架: 利用firebreath开发的浏览器插件,可以在多浏览器上安装:并且提供多种平台下的解决方案比如mac,windows 二. 关于mac 使用 firebreath 开发浏览器插件 官方教程 http://www.firebreath.org/display/docume

谋哥:App都应该做减法!

[谋哥每天一干货,第七十四篇] 昨天刚写马云,今天就被WTB(乌托邦)三位大佬抢了头条!王健林是非常有魄力的,刚跟马云赌,知道要输,立马反思自己,开始投身互联网!这执行力太牛了.我在这里批评一下那些要加入谋天团,然后各种犹豫的人,考虑来考虑去,世界早变了,剩给你的是残羹冷饭!现在是做App创业,自媒体创业最佳的时机. 你当然可以自己折腾了,我不拦你,只要你够强,觉得自己能够所向披靡,那我也佩服你.问题就是你自己干不行,各种经验你没有,还老被骗,到我自己诉苦!诉苦有毛用.花10多万买一个SB的Ap

IE浏览器跟火狐浏览器兼容写法3

HACK设置 仅IE7识别 *+html {…} 当面临需要只针对IE7做样式的时候就可以采用这个HACK. IE6及IE6以下识别 * html {…} 这个地方要特别注意很多地主都写了是IE6的HACK其实IE5.x同样可以识别这个HACK.其它浏览器不识别. html/**/ >body select {……}网页教学网 这句与上一句的作用相同. 仅IE6不识别 select { display /*IE6不识别*/:none;} 这里主要是通过CSS注释分开一个属性与值,流释在冒号前.

IE浏览器跟火狐浏览器兼容写法2

XHTML+CSS兼容性解决方案小集 ! 我就先把一些我遇到的问题写在下面: 1.在mozilla firefox和IE中的BOX模型解释不一致导致相差2px解决方法: div{margin:30px!important;margin:28px;}注意这两个margin的顺序一定不能写反,据阿捷的说法!important这个属性IE不能识别,但别的浏览器可以识别.所以在IE下其实解释成这样: div{maring:30px;margin:28px}重复定义的话按照最后一个来执行,所以不可以只写m